Pronunciation: /ˈɪndəstri/
noun the people or companies engaged in a particular kind of commercial enterprise
A1 The food industry produces various types of snacks and beverages.
A2 She works in the fashion industry designing clothes for a popular brand.
B1 The automotive industry is constantly evolving with new technologies and innovations.
B2 Globalization has had a significant impact on the pharmaceutical industry.
C1 The entertainment industry is known for its fast-paced and competitive nature.
C2 The technology industry is a major driver of economic growth in many countries.
formal The pharmaceutical industry is heavily regulated to ensure the safety of medications.
informal My uncle works in the film industry as a special effects artist.
slang The tech industry is booming right now with all the new startups popping up.
figurative She was a trailblazer in the fashion industry, paving the way for future designers.
